Ranking methods of financing transport projects in municipality of Tehran

The purpose of the ranking of financing methods of transportation projects, help to improve productivity, maintain and prevent the waste of resources. In this article it has been tried to review the position of finance transport projects in the Municipality of Tehran, commonly used methods of evaluating and ranking it gets. To this end, reviewing the literature, conventional methods of financing in the field of transport were identified. Then, indexes of methods were extracted and by interviews with experts in the fields of urban economy, transport, urban management and financial management, were weighted and initialized. In continuous, using TOPSIS technique, the collected data was analyzed. According to this gotten results refer to index of mechanism of division profit from aspect of finance receiver, ability to run in urban management and index of mechanism of division profit from aspect of finance sender, have the most influence to evaluation of utility methods. In order to finance urban transport projects in .Tehran, a total use of domestic bank loans and Sukuk are the highest priority for deployment
